Insurance for artwork exhibitions is a specialized type of coverage that provides financial protection in the event of damage, theft, or other unexpected occurrences while the artworks are on display. Whether it’s a solo exhibition at a local gallery or a large-scale showcase at a prestigious museum, having the right insurance in place can make all the difference in preserving these valuable treasures.
There are various factors to consider when insuring artwork exhibitions. The first step is to assess the value of the artworks on display. This involves taking into account the market value, rarity, condition, and historical significance of each piece. The total value of the exhibition will determine the amount of coverage needed to adequately protect the artworks.
Next, it’s important to consider the location of the exhibition. Whether it’s in a secure museum or a temporary pop-up gallery, the venue plays a significant role in assessing the risk factors involved. For example, a museum with state-of-the-art security systems may have lower insurance premiums compared to a temporary exhibition space in a high-crime area.
Another crucial factor to consider is the transportation of the artworks to and from the exhibition venue. Artworks can be vulnerable to damage during transit, so ensuring proper insurance coverage for the transportation process is essential. This includes coverage for both domestic and international shipments, as well as specialized packing and handling requirements to minimize the risk of damage.
In addition to physical damage, theft is a major concern when it comes to insuring artwork exhibitions. With the high value and desirability of many artworks, they can be attractive targets for criminals. Insurance coverage for theft not only provides financial protection in the event of a stolen artwork but also peace of mind for the artists, galleries, and collectors involved.
Natural disasters are another risk factor that cannot be overlooked when insuring artwork exhibitions. From fires and floods to earthquakes and hurricanes, the potential for catastrophic damage is always present. Insurance coverage for natural disasters ensures that the artworks are protected against unforeseen events that could jeopardize their safety.

In addition to insuring the artworks themselves, it’s also important to consider liability insurance for the exhibition venue. Accidents can happen during art exhibitions, whether it’s a slip and fall incident or damage to a visitor’s personal property. Liability insurance protects the venue from potential legal claims and helps ensure a smooth and successful exhibition experience for all involved.
